Abstract: 

This paper is about the important role that logistics can play in industrial district development in particular contexts and under specific conditions. It stresses that logistics can be considered a link among district firms but, on the other hand, some structural features of districts could hinder their logistic development. Moreover, the paper outlines the importance of a "district organizer" of logistic flows, even if it is difficult to understand who could be this "metamanager" in different kinds of district. Finally, many empirical researches show the logistic weakness of district small and medium enterprises. Sometimes, logistic outsourcing could be a solution to fill this gap: the paper highlights the advantages of this choice for district firms and the relative possible risks for the network taken as a whole.
